Flims is a mountain resort located in the canton of Graubünden, in eastern Switzerland, at the heart of the Surselva region. Nestled at around 1,100 metres above sea level, it enjoys a striking natural setting of forests, lakes and rock faces, notably near the Ruinaulta, often referred to as the Swiss Grand Canyon, carved by the gorges of the Anterior Rhine. The resort forms part of the Flims-Laax-Falera ski area, well known for its varied slopes suited to families and experienced skiers alike, as well as its snowboarding and freeride facilities. In summer, the area becomes a popular destination for hiking, mountain biking and water sports on Lake Cauma and Lake Cresta, the latter renowned for its turquoise waters. The village retains a traditional alpine character, with chalets and architecture typical of Graubünden, while offering accommodation and services geared towards year-round tourism. Flims also serves as a convenient base for exploring the Surselva valley and its neighbouring villages, set within an unspoilt mountain environment appreciated for its clean air and striking contrasts between rock, forest and water.
